Understanding Content Publishing Pipelines
A content publishing pipeline is a series of automated steps that move content from creation to publication across various platforms. These pipelines ensure consistency, speed, and accuracy in publishing processes, enabling teams to focus on content quality rather than manual tasks.

Steps to Build a Content Publishing Pipeline
Creating a content publishing pipeline in Tray.io involves several key steps. Follow this structured approach to set up your workflow effectively.
Step 1: Define Your Content Workflow
Identify the stages your content will go through, such as creation, review, approval, and publication. Map out the platforms involved, like your CMS, social media, and email marketing tools.
Step 2: Connect Your Apps and Services
Use Tray.io's connectors to integrate your CMS, social media accounts, and other tools. Authentication may be required for each service to enable seamless data flow.
Step 3: Design Your Workflow
Utilize Tray.io's visual builder to create a step-by-step automation. For example, trigger the workflow when new content is created, then automatically publish or schedule posts across platforms.
Step 4: Set Conditions and Filters
Add logic to your workflows to handle different scenarios, such as only publishing approved content or scheduling posts at optimal times.
Step 5: Test and Optimize
Run test workflows to ensure everything functions correctly. Monitor performance and make adjustments to improve efficiency and reliability.
Best Practices for Building Content Pipelines
Implementing best practices ensures your automation workflows are robust and effective. Consider the following tips:
- Start Small: Begin with simple workflows and expand gradually.
- Maintain Security: Protect sensitive data with proper authentication and permissions.
- Document Processes: Keep clear documentation for team members and future updates.
- Monitor and Log: Use Tray.io's logging features to track workflow performance and troubleshoot issues.
